When can we begin?

How soon can the roof project begin? This is a question that many homeowners ask. Answer depends on two factors.

  1. The current schedule. Usually, we have a number of projects lined up and finish them in the order they were scheduled. The wait time will be determined by how many roofs are scheduled before yours.
  2. Availability of Materials: We need to have materials such as shingles, metal, tiles or tiles readily available before we can begin. We don’t start the project before all materials have been received in our storage facility. This helps avoid delays.

The start date can be affected by other factors. It may be necessary for a customer to wait until all paperwork is complete before starting the roof project. How long will a roof project take?

The most common question homeowners have is: How long will it take to finish the roofing project? The duration of a roof project can vary greatly depending on a number of factors.

  • Size and complexity – A small, simple roof will take less than a large, complex roof with multiple slopes, valleys, and intricate designs. Extra work and safety measures for a house with steep slopes on multiple levels can take more time.
  • After removing the old roof material, we assess the condition of the sheathing underneath. If there are any damages, we may need to make repairs before moving forward. The project will take longer. Additional reinforcements may need to be installed if structural issues or extensive rot is present. The project will be delayed.
  • Inspection requirements: We must wait for the inspection to be completed before we install the new underlayment. It is important to ensure that everything is up-to-code and safe before you install new metal, shingles or tiles. If local authorities are busy, inspections may be delayed.
  • Weather Conditions – Rain or extreme weather conditions can delay roofing installation, which is dependent on dry conditions. High winds can make crews unsafe, especially when working on steep or tall structures. Hurricane season can cause delays in project timelines and affect the completion of roofing projects.
  • The Type of Roof Materials – Your choice of roofing materials will affect the length of time required to complete your project. Asphalt shingles are easy to install, but other materials like tile take longer because of the weight and installation methods.
  • Accessibility and Site Conditions – Manually transporting supplies may be more difficult if you live in a tight space or only have limited access. Extra precautions might be required to avoid damage if your home is surrounded by extensive landscaping or fences. The time required to complete the roofing project can be affected by this.

After-Installation Considerations

After the roof is installed, there are some important steps to take to ensure its longevity and performance. Many homeowners focus on the length of time it will take to finish the roofing project. However, they forget to think about the steps required after the roof is installed.

The final inspection is conducted to make sure that all materials are installed correctly, the flashing is properly sealed and no loose parts or missed areas are present. It is important to clean up after roofing projects, which can produce debris like nails, old shingles, and underlayment. Professional crews ensure the area is thoroughly cleaned to leave your home clean and safe.

The warranty should cover both materials and workmanship. Store these documents in a safe location in case you need to repair or replace them in the future. After installation, it is important to check the gutters and drainage. It is possible that gutters can be dislodged by heavy roofing work or become clogged. In order to avoid water damage at the base of your home, it is essential to have proper drainage.

Regular maintenance will extend the lifespan of your new roof. It is possible to avoid costly repairs with periodic inspections and regular maintenance, especially before and after hurricane season. You can maintain your roof’s durability by keeping it clean and addressing minor problems as soon as they arise.
